industrial steam vacuums are versatile machines that can be used in a wide range of industries, including manufacturing, food processing, and healthcare. These machines use high-temperature steam to loosen dirt and grime from surfaces, making them easier to clean. The steam is then extracted using a powerful vacuum, leaving surfaces clean and dry.
One of the key benefits of industrial steam vacuums is their ability to sanitize surfaces without the need for harsh chemicals. The high temperatures of the steam kill bacteria, viruses, and other pathogens, making these machines ideal for use in environments where cleanliness is essential. This makes industrial steam vacuums not only more environmentally friendly but also safer for employees who may be sensitive to chemicals.
In addition to their sanitizing capabilities, industrial steam vacuums are also extremely efficient at removing tough stains and built-up grime. The high-temperature steam can penetrate deep into pores and crevices, loosening dirt and debris that would be impossible to remove with traditional cleaning methods. The vacuum suction then removes the dislodged particles, leaving surfaces spotless.
industrial steam vacuums come in a variety of sizes and configurations to suit different applications. Some models are designed for use on floors and carpets, while others are equipped with attachments for cleaning upholstery, drapes, and other surfaces. There are even industrial steam vacuums that can be used to clean machinery and equipment, making them a valuable tool for maintenance and upkeep in manufacturing facilities.
When choosing an industrial steam vacuum, it is important to consider factors such as the size of the area to be cleaned, the types of surfaces to be cleaned, and the level of dirt and grime present. Larger facilities may require a more powerful machine with a larger water tank and longer hose, while smaller spaces may only need a compact model. It is also important to consider the quality and reputation of the manufacturer, as well as the availability of replacement parts and accessories.
In addition to their cleaning and sanitizing capabilities, industrial steam vacuums can also help improve indoor air quality. By removing dirt, dust, and allergens from surfaces, these machines can reduce the risk of respiratory problems and allergies among employees. This can lead to a healthier and more productive work environment, as well as reduced absenteeism and healthcare costs.
